Vallecito (FR 603) in CO
A 4.2-mile stretch of gravel National Forest road in La Plata County, CO. The road is open seasonally, May 1 to November 30.
San Juan National Forest, Columbine Ranger District allows dispersed camping here. Camp at least 100 ft from water.
3.3 of the 4.2 miles in are maintained for passenger cars. 3.3 of the 4.2 miles in are gravel.
Pine River runs 0.1 mi off. West Mountain stands 3,972 ft above the site, 4.9 miles north. Exposed here -- the nearest through road is 0.1 miles off. Night skies measure Bortle 3 -- a dark rural sky. Travellers have camped along here. The nearest town, Bayfield, is 10 mi off.
September normals 42–73°F, 3.2″ rain. Monthly averages, PRISM 1991–2020.
Set by San Juan National Forest, Columbine Ranger District. Stage 1 and 2 orders change within days -- check the current order before you build a fire.
